What are the most common Nissan repair issues I might face given the local rural and seasonal driving conditions around Thayer?

Given the rural roads and Indiana's seasonal changes, common issues include premature wear on suspension components like struts and control arms from potholes, as well as CVT transmission concerns exacerbated by stop-and-go driving on gravel roads. Winter road salt also accelerates corrosion, making undercarriage inspections vital.

When should I seek local service for my Nissan's CVT transmission, and are there specific warning signs?

Seek service immediately if you notice hesitation, jerking, or whining noises during acceleration, especially in common models like the Altima or Rogue. The local climate's temperature extremes can stress the transmission fluid, making regular fluid service at a qualified local shop critical for longevity.
